HUE-9485 [frontend] Switch to using the Dropdown component in the Paginator and some initial styling
Review Request #15468 — Created Sept. 28, 2020 and submitted
Information | |
---|---|
johan | |
hue | |
master | |
Reviewers | |
hue | |
Amlesh1902, ayush.goyal, ranade, romain, Sreenath, yingc |
commit 4f51d35989fd490f9183c32ef2d920b4923f64ca Author: Johan Ahlen <johan@johanahlen.com> Date: Mon Sep 28 15:46:56 2020 +0200 HUE-9485 [frontend] Switch to using the Dropdown component in the Paginator and some initial styling :100644 100644 22164003cb 68a9aae9a2 M desktop/core/src/desktop/js/components/Paginator.vue :100644 100644 6a0cbcd70d 188781f28e M desktop/core/src/desktop/js/components/__snapshots__/Paginator.test.ts.snap commit 08afafa025295e32744bf8268f27666469405b34 Author: Johan Ahlen <johan@johanahlen.com> Date: Mon Sep 28 15:46:12 2020 +0200 HUE-9485 [frontend] Add a Dropdown Vue component :000000 100644 0000000000 e82b811e23 A desktop/core/src/desktop/js/components/dropdown/Dropdown.test.ts :000000 100644 0000000000 c7ca6fcee7 A desktop/core/src/desktop/js/components/dropdown/Dropdown.vue :000000 100644 0000000000 4447be5bdd A desktop/core/src/desktop/js/components/dropdown/DropdownGroup.test.ts :000000 100644 0000000000 906e6e3aea A desktop/core/src/desktop/js/components/dropdown/DropdownGroup.vue :000000 100644 0000000000 8938f7bf50 A desktop/core/src/desktop/js/components/dropdown/DropdownItem.test.ts :000000 100644 0000000000 fb5b0895af A desktop/core/src/desktop/js/components/dropdown/DropdownItem.vue :000000 100644 0000000000 3b41b39ca2 A desktop/core/src/desktop/js/components/dropdown/DropdownItemButton.test.ts :000000 100644 0000000000 d8bf5fb08b A desktop/core/src/desktop/js/components/dropdown/DropdownItemButton.vue :000000 100644 0000000000 66e85ad8c9 A desktop/core/src/desktop/js/components/dropdown/DropdownItemText.test.ts :000000 100644 0000000000 0de1b6c6b0 A desktop/core/src/desktop/js/components/dropdown/DropdownItemText.vue :000000 100644 0000000000 dabcf6c225 A desktop/core/src/desktop/js/components/dropdown/__snapshots__/Dropdown.test.ts.snap :000000 100644 0000000000 19e71b50f5 A desktop/core/src/desktop/js/components/dropdown/__snapshots__/DropdownGroup.test.ts.snap :000000 100644 0000000000 3273dc6f51 A desktop/core/src/desktop/js/components/dropdown/__snapshots__/DropdownItem.test.ts.snap :000000 100644 0000000000 f3ecd198ee A desktop/core/src/desktop/js/components/dropdown/__snapshots__/DropdownItemButton.test.ts.snap :000000 100644 0000000000 7d5361457b A desktop/core/src/desktop/js/components/dropdown/__snapshots__/DropdownItemText.test.ts.snap commit 32b72c589a578bc3ea8a7536ea93b4877673d01a Author: Johan Ahlen <johan@johanahlen.com> Date: Mon Sep 28 15:41:30 2020 +0200 HUE-9485 [frontend] Add scss colors and mixins modules :000000 100644 0000000000 8850fce65d A desktop/core/src/desktop/js/components/styles/colors.scss :000000 100644 0000000000 e17ba5c1ad A desktop/core/src/desktop/js/components/styles/mixins.scss commit 3a39529df5d1957a011065713cc188e520e6fb2b Author: Johan Ahlen <johan@johanahlen.com> Date: Fri Sep 25 20:39:02 2020 +0200 HUE-9485 [frontend] Add a Vue Paginator component :000000 100644 0000000000 de6aac5c31 A desktop/core/src/desktop/js/components/Paginator.d.ts :000000 100644 0000000000 3b3fd50800 A desktop/core/src/desktop/js/components/Paginator.test.ts :000000 100644 0000000000 22164003cb A desktop/core/src/desktop/js/components/Paginator.vue :000000 100644 0000000000 6a0cbcd70d A desktop/core/src/desktop/js/components/__snapshots__/Paginator.test.ts.snap commit 476b036d69129f10ee470f001830b38a954f6387 Author: Johan Ahlen <johan@johanahlen.com> Date: Fri Sep 25 20:38:17 2020 +0200 HUE-9485 [frontend] Fix bug in the Duration component :100644 100644 b3ece53411 5775a6dca2 M desktop/core/src/desktop/js/components/Duration.vue commit eedb9491bc1afbf0f0d538a120925de66d7418f9 Author: Johan Ahlen <johan@johanahlen.com> Date: Fri Sep 25 12:35:34 2020 +0200 HUE-9485 [frontend] Add a short duration format option for the Duration component :100644 100644 48412124d5 38266c264f M desktop/core/src/desktop/js/components/Duration.test.ts :100644 100644 d097dd417f b3ece53411 M desktop/core/src/desktop/js/components/Duration.vue :100644 100644 faa2015cf3 f0191ca9df M desktop/core/src/desktop/js/components/__snapshots__/Duration.test.ts.snap commit bdfd811f41d82ff9019b46f5a5101bc93940f743 Author: Johan Ahlen <johan@johanahlen.com> Date: Fri Sep 25 11:49:11 2020 +0200 HUE-9485 [frontend] Add a Vue Duration component :000000 100644 0000000000 48412124d5 A desktop/core/src/desktop/js/components/Duration.test.ts :000000 100644 0000000000 d097dd417f A desktop/core/src/desktop/js/components/Duration.vue :100644 100644 83f1521667 77cf9ed823 M desktop/core/src/desktop/js/components/HueTable.vue :000000 100644 0000000000 faa2015cf3 A desktop/core/src/desktop/js/components/__snapshots__/Duration.test.ts.snap
Manual on Chrome